Windows 11 – Requirements

Windows 11 is out and ready for business. We have been running it on all our compatible computers all week, and nothing that stands out as a step backwards. Few things to consider, if you are keen to install.

Windows 11 splash screen

  1. Microsoft will tell you if your hardware is compatible through Windows Update. The specification that is challenging some, is the TPM 2.0 chip required inside the computer. This is used to encrypt data and validate the data drive and motherboard are undisturbed. Sadly even some of our workshop machines are without and will be stuck on Windows 10.
  2. You might just need to enable TPM 2.0 in your BIOS, if you have a modern gaming PC or enthusiast machine, as those are often disabled by default. If your machine was over £700 and less than 2 years old, your odds are decent you will be compatible.
  3. It’s not really that different, just looks more modern. Unlike a few previous OS updates, there are no killer features, but more about the user experience. Gamers might be the exception, with DirectX 12 support, but other than us lot, not sure any gamers read these posts :).
  4. If you believe you have compatible hardware, you might still need to wait a few weeks before Microsoft has certified the hardware and is ready to support Windows 11. Windows Update will keep you posted on this front.

Microsoft Translator – Using it in Teams

Microsoft has a free to use voice to text and translator app for web browser or phone. What is particularly cool, is you can have it running at the same time as a Teams meeting, and the non native speaking attendees can join to get a transcript of the meeting in their native language. Great for breaking down language barriers. Especially useful for fast talkers like me, who often forget to slow down 😁.

Conversations – Microsoft Translator

Can’t imagine it will be long before this becomes a killer feature within Teams, as a native solution.
